Web2 The Borel-Weil theorem With the above understanding of what Γ hol(L λ) is, we have Theorem 1 (Borel-Weil). As a representation of G, for a dominant weight λ, Γ hol(L λ) is a non-zero, irreducible representation of highest weight λ. All irreducible representations of G can be constructed in this way.
